The South South North network adopts a pragmatic approach to tackling climate change and sustainable development. This module incorporates the main approaches and provides a toolkit for practitioners wishing to implement mitigation and/or adaptation in communities in developing countries. These tools and methodologies are gleaned from a learning-by-doing approach from projects implemented in Brazil, South Africa, Indonesia, Bangladesh, Tanzania and Mozambique.

This book argues that well-designed decentralised renewable energy projects are both a mitigating and adaptive response to climate change. Decentralised renewable energy projects (DREs) address core sustainable development priorities and build adaptive capacity to climate change, without increasing greenhouse gas emissions.The first section explores linking mitigation and adaptation through energy access while the second section looks at the Clean Development Mechanism and decentralised renewable energy.

This issue of ETFRN News contains more than 20 wide-ranging articles on forests and climate change. The topics covered include: (1) the international policies on tropical forests under the UNFCCC and the Kyoto Protocol; (2) country-level REDD experiences; (3) different forest management practices; (4) various climate change adaptation strategies for forest sector; (5) landscape restoration practices and (6) various forest carbon business approaches.

Forests play an important role in both adaptation and mitigation, as they provide local ecosystem services relevant for adaptation as well as the global ecosystem service of carbon sequestration, relevant for mitigation. Consequently, just as there are synergies and trade-offs between global and local ecosystem services, there are synergies and trade-offs between mitigation and adaptation: mitigation projects can facilitate or hinder local people"s efforts to adapt to climate change, and adaptation projects can affect ecosystems and their potential to sequester carbon.

This comprehensive study provides an overview of the seriousness of climate change as related to food security and farming around the world. Authors provide a set of policy and technical options for mitigation of and adaptation to climate change in multiple scenarios.
